    I'm definitely rooting for Rogan as are most but I don't find Sexton arrogant. He was brave in going to Ireland to fight in front of an entirely partisan crowd, televison audience and probably even commentary team and he won the fight, whether you agree it was right or not.

    Rogan was gracious and humble after the first fight but he seems to have got more and more aggressive since.

    I'm not sure Rogan wins, I remember Danny Williams mouthing off to Matt Skelton that he would finish him inside 3 rounds in their rematch fight and then trying to start a fight at the conference with Audley Harrison in the buildup to their second fight and his out of character antics seemed to highlight the fact that he was clearly doubting himself.

    Rogan isn't getting any younger and judging by the state of his face at the end of the last fight Sexton won't find him hard to hit.

    I think it's a close fight and if Sexton wins I hope he gets some credit, it's not his fault his opponent is the Cinderella Man and the real life Rocky who everyone will be rooting for, and it wasn't his fault that Rogan let him off the hook the last fight, or that the ref stopped it.

    I reckon it will be a cracking tear up though and it wouldn't suprise me if the winner got a fight with Audley on his latest and greatest comeback circus.
